WebThe word 'shunt', which has various meanings that include 'divert', 'avoid', and 'divide', conventionally refers to a resistor placed in parallel with an ammeter to shunt current. To expand the measurement range of an ammeter a resistor is placed in parallel that shunts the current flow and the total current flowing to the circuit is measured. WebNov 4, 2016 · Resistor. A resistor is a block or material that limits the flow of current. The greater the resistance, the lower the current will be, assuming the same voltage imposed on the resistor. WebJan 9, 2024 · Shunt resistors for measuring large currents have very low resistance so they don't consume excessive power and produce excessive heat. Shunt resistors are usually far less than 1 ohm, usually being 0.1 or 0.01 ohms or even 0.001 ohms. WebA resistor having a very low value of resistance such type of resistor is called shunt resistance. The shunt resistor is mainly made of the material having a low temperature coefficient of resistance. It is connected in parallel with the ammeter whose range is to be extended. Shunt reactors are used in high voltage systems to compensate for the capacitive generation of long overhead lines or extended cable networks. The reasons for using shunt reactors are mainly two. Through-hole components typically have "leads" (pronounced /liːdz/) leaving the body "axially", that is, on a line parallel with the part's longest axis. Others have leads coming off their body "radially" instead. Other components may be SMT (surface mount technology), while high power resistors may have one of their leads designed into the heat sink.
